Being an independent small business, gunsmiths set their own rates, usually depending upon their experiences/costs - and no two are usually the same.

Ergo, only someone who patronizes a local gunsmith wherever would have a small idea of that gunsmith's rate(s).

Brownell's has surveyed their customers & gunsmiths, to come up with a general guide that can be taken into consideration when looking at gunsmith fees:
